Primarily, Ammonium Oxalate serves as a crucial analytical reagent. Its capacity for detecting calcium with ammonium oxalate is a fundamental technique in chemistry, used to precipitate and quantify calcium ions. This accuracy makes it invaluable for quality control and research. The broader spectrum of Ammonium oxalate uses in chemical analysis includes the detection of other ions, such as lead and fluoride, contributing to environmental monitoring and health safety assessments. Beyond its analytical functions, Ammonium Oxalate plays a critical role as a buffering agent. The Ammonium oxalate buffering agent function helps maintain stable pH levels, which is crucial for the reproducibility of chemical reactions and biological assays. This property ensures that sensitive experiments proceed under optimal conditions.

In the biological realm, Ammonium Oxalate is recognized for its significant Ammonium oxalate anticoagulant properties. It effectively prevents blood from clotting, making it an essential additive for blood samples used in medical diagnostics and research. This application is vital for preserving the integrity of blood for subsequent analysis, ensuring accurate health assessments.
